摘要
We review a novel, rigorous three-body Coulomb treatment that incorporates the mesonic three-body force and the excited-nucleon three-body force such as the Fujita-Miyazawa type. Our method is mainly based on many-potential theory and the coupled-channels method. We clarify the difference between our theory and the approximate Coulomb treatment in the renormalization technique of Alt-Sandhas-Ziegelmann (ASZ), by examining the two-body and three-body equations term by term. Furthermore, we demonstrate why the ASZ method can numerically converge to a finite value regardless of its validity.
